As Growth Director, you will play a pivotal role in Nucleus Global's business development strategy. You will identify, cultivate, and sustain relationships with prospective clients to expand our presence across new therapy areas and accounts. In this role, you will strengthen the business development pipeline, coordinate the pitch process, equip teams with training and guidance, and shape winning proposals that position Nucleus Global at the forefront of industry innovation.
Key Responsibilities- Generating New Business
- Generate opportunities and leads through market analysis, networking, personal contacts, and targeted prospecting at industry and scientific meetings.
- Develop and maintain strong relationships with key industry contacts to secure new clients and accounts.
- Represent Nucleus Global at industry events and coordinate related business development activities.
- Collaborate with growth team and stakeholders across Inizio Medical and Inizio to open and close opportunities.
- Growing Existing Client Partnerships
- Support client teams in expanding into new therapy areas and products.
- Broaden service offerings with existing clients across publications, medical affairs, commercial, clinical, HEOR/market access, digital, and AI-driven solutions.
- Proposal & Business Development Excellence
- Embed best practices in business development and proposal processes through training and upskilling teams.
- Lead the creation of compelling, innovative, and differentiated proposals that provide strategic solutions to client needs.
- Coordinate crossâfunctional teams to deliver proposals with innovative solutions that overcome client challenges and reinforce Nucleus Global's competitive advantage.
- Drive the evolution of service offerings in line with industry trends such as omnichannel engagement, digital transformation, and AI-powered content.
- Create and refine marketing materials and credentials that highlight Nucleus Global's expertise and value.
- Leadership & Project Management
- Partner with Client Service, Medical and Scientific Services, and Project Management teams, building trusted relationships and influencing teams to align on growth objectives and drive new opportunities.
- Establish, promote, and maintain excellent new business practices across Nucleus Global and through collaboration with Inizio partners.
- Ensure compliance, confidentiality, and highâquality standards are maintained at all times.
- Maintain a central growth hub, including capabilities decks, proposal resources, and supporting materials.
- Manage submission of proposals to sourcing platforms such as Ariba.
- Track and respond promptly to potential leads from website enquiries.
We are seeking a highly motivated, resultsâdriven individual with deep healthcare communications experience and a proven track record of driving business growth in a medical communications environment. You will bring strong industry relationships, commercial acumen, and the ability to inspire teams to adopt a growth mindset.
Qualifications & Experience- Bachelor's degree with significant experience in a medical communications agency or pharmaceutical setting.
- Demonstrated success in consultative selling and business development, consistently achieving or exceeding revenue targets.
- Inâdepth knowledge of the pharmaceutical and biotech industries with strong awareness of client needs.
- Strategic expertise: Proven ability to identify opportunities, design solutions, and win new business.
- Leadership & collaboration: Inspires teams, builds strong relationships, and thrives in crossâfunctional and virtual environments.
- Communication: Exceptional written, oral, and presentation skills, with advanced storytelling ability to craft cohesive and persuasive proposals.
- Project management: Outstanding organizational skills with the agility to manage multiple competing priorities and deadlines.
- Personal qualities: Creative, resourceful, accountable, and driven by a passion for science and delivering exceptional client solutions.
- Advanced proficiency in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int.
